public Int32 HandleUserMessage(IntPtr hwnd, uint uMsg, uint wParam, int lParam) { switch (uMsg) { case 0x0113: { switch (wParam) { case 8888888: { PROCESS_MEMORY_COUNTERS pmc; pmc.cb = (uint)Marshal.SizeOf(typeof(PROCESS_MEMORY_COUNTERS)); GetProcessMemoryInfo(hProcess, out pmc, pmc.cb); int fCurUse = (int)(pmc.WorkingSetSize / (1024 * 1024)); string ss = string.Format("showmemory('{0}')", fCurUse.ToString()); ltf.RunJavaScript(ss); } break; } } break; } return(ltf.HandleMessage(hwnd, uMsg, wParam, lParam)); }
public Int32 HandleUserMessage(IntPtr hwnd, uint uMsg, uint wParam, int lParam) { subltf = subwindowlist[hwnd]; return(subltf.HandleMessage(hwnd, uMsg, wParam, lParam)); }
public Int32 HandleUserMessage(IntPtr hwnd, uint uMsg, uint wParam, int lParam) { return(ltf.HandleMessage(hwnd, uMsg, wParam, lParam)); }